2018 Kabaj Rebula Goriska Brda Slovenia (Orange Wine)
New!
abaj (Ka-bye) have farmed their vineyards for many generations. When Katja Kabaj met French oenologist Jean-Michel Morel after his stint at an Italian winery, they fell in love and eventually married. Jean-Michel brought some of those Italian and French sensibilities to the winery along with his fondness for working with amphorae. Those who have tasted Kabaj whites know that these wine range from light to full skin contact for the whites and the Rebula is probably one of their most noteworthy. 2017 Kabaj "Ravan" Friulano Goriška Brda Slovenia
New!
Kabaj (Ka-bye) have farmed their vineyards for many generations. When Katja Kabaj met French oenologist Jean-Michel Morel after his stint at an Italian winery, they fell in love and eventually married. Jean-Michel brought some of those Italian and French sensibilities to the winery along with his fondness for working with amphorae and large oak casks. "Ravan" is the house name for the local variety formerly known as Tocai Friulano, Sauvignon Vert, Sauvignonasse and most recently Jakot (Tokaj spelled backwards). Matija (Matci) Zerjav is a third-generation and has been managing his family's property since 2011. Working in very low intervention, all grapes are farmed organically, only native yeasts are used for fermentation, and stainless steel, amphora and Slovenian oak casks are used depending on the cuvee. No fining, light filtration and minimal SO2 is used at bottling. *Orange Wine* *Natural Wine* No sulfites added

Bajta is the all natural project from Kobal vigneron Bojan Kobal. The Stajerska wine region is known for its steep slopes and diverse soil types including sand, clay and marl. Bojan feels it is perfect for producing his low intervention Bajta wines. The Blaufrankisch Pet Nat sees about 4 hours on the skins and then is bled saignee-style. Spontaneus fermentation takes place with native yeasts and the wine is bottled half way through the process with its micro-flora and finishes its fermentation in bottle. Guerila is a Demeter certified biodynamic producer on the border of Slovenia and Italy. They have a long tradition of making skin contact Rebula in the area. This particular wine sees 14 days of skin contact, ferments with indigenous yeasts and then spends 18 months in acacia wood before bottling. 90% Welschriesling and 10% Muskat, spending 14 days on the skins yields this distinctive orange wine. It's a tribute to the long history of skin-fermented wines in the Štajerska region. The importer says this of the wine: "On the nose, Haložan Orange is still fresh and fruity with aromas of stone fruits, dried herbs and zesty notes of subtle graphite. Gentle tannins on the palate with fresh acidity and loads of exotic fruits and herbs."

In the ever more popular category of skin contact white wines, Slovenia is a go-to country for reference-point examples of the kind of quality that is now populating the market. For a number of years now (since long before these wines were hip among the "cool kids"), Kabaj has been a standard bearer for the Goriska Brda appellation. The dense sandstone and slate soils are ideal for producing vibrant, electric, aromatic wines from the native white varietals of northern Italy and Slovenia.
